How do you make a flint in Minecraft?
Flint is a Raw Material that can be found through mining Gravel. Every time you break a gravel block, there’s a 10% chance that a flint will drop instead of gravel . Flint can be used to create Arrows and Flint and Steel. To create an Arrow, you will also need a Feather and a Stick.

Where is flint formed?
chalk
Flint is a sedimentary cryptocrystalline form of the mineral quartz, categorized as the variety of chert that occurs in chalk or marly limestone. Flint was widely used historically to make stone tools and start fires. It occurs chiefly as nodules and masses in sedimentary rocks, such as chalks and limestones.

How are arrowheads made?
Native Americans made arrowheads using a chipping process called flint knapping. After the flint was selected, the large piece was cut down to size by a blow to the edge with a piece of hard stone. This is called percussion chipping and was repeated until the piece was thinned and shaped.
